From d8cc58c85efe877d9f0dbc6ab9f60348741af356 Mon Sep 17 00:00:00 2001 From: Carl-Daniel Hailfinger Date: Mon, 17 Dec 2007 22:22:40 +0000 Subject: Add support for various ST M25P* chips Add support for ST M25P05-A, M25P10-A, M25P20, M25P40, M25P16, M25P32, M25P64, M25P128. ST M25P80 support is already there. Not tested, but conforming to data sheets and double checked. Corresponding to flashrom svn r166 and coreboot v2 svn r3012. Signed-off-by: Carl-Daniel Hailfinger Acked-by: Uwe Hermann --- flash.h | 8 ++++++++ 1 file changed, 8 insertions(+) (limited to 'flash.h') diff --git a/flash.h b/flash.h index e0363872..ec28064f 100644 --- a/flash.h +++ b/flash.h @@ -172,7 +172,15 @@ extern struct flashchip flashchips[]; * byte of device ID is related to log(bitsize) at least for some chips. */ #define ST_ID 0x20 /* ST */ +#define ST_M25P05A 0x2010 +#define ST_M25P10A 0x2011 +#define ST_M25P20 0x2012 +#define ST_M25P40 0x2013 #define ST_M25P80 0x2014 +#define ST_M25P16 0x2015 +#define ST_M25P32 0x2016 +#define ST_M25P64 0x2017 +#define ST_M25P128 0x2018 #define ST_M50FLW040A 0x08 #define ST_M50FLW040B 0x28 #define ST_M50FLW080A 0x80 -- cgit v1.2.3